How is Midland's water treated?
Midland's water treatment process involves a multi-step approach, including coagulation, sedimentation, and filtration. This ensures the water meets or exceeds federal and state drinking water standards.
Is Midland's water safe to drink?
Absolutely. The city's water quality monitoring and testing procedures guarantee the water is safe for consumption. In fact, Midland's water quality exceeds federal and state standards in many areas.
